📍Quick Facts About 19734
19734 is a ZIP code located in Townsend, DE, within New Castle County. The ZIP Code Tabulation Area (ZCTA) has a population of approximately 14,026 residents and is classified as Suburban under the USDA RUCA commuting-based system (a technical classification, not a lifestyle description). The median household income is $124,745, and the median home value is $350,900. The home price-to-income ratio is 2.8x.
📊 Data s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ates, 2018–2022 (ZCTA geography). All figures are survey estimates with margins of error.

How 19734 Compares — Computed Percentiles
Each percentile is computed from our full database of U.S. ZCTAs with reported data (ACS 5-Year Estimates (2022)). A 90th-percentile value is higher than 90% of comparable ZCTAs.
| Metric | 19734 | Within DE | Within U.S. |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 14,026 | 57th percentile in DE | 75th percentile nationally |
| Median household income | $124,745 | 94th percentile in DE | 94th percentile nationally |
| Median home value (ACS) | $350,900 | 79th percentile in DE | 86th percentile nationally |
ACS estimates carry margins of error, which are larger for small-population ZCTAs. See the Census Bureau's ACS documentation for table-level margins of error.

Data Sources, Vintages & Limitations
- Population, income & home value: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ates, 2018–2022 (2022 vintage). Tables: B01003 (Total Population); B19013 (Median Household Income); B25077 (Median Home Value, owner-occupied). Geography: 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) — ZCTA boundaries approximate postal ZIP boundaries and may not match exactly.
- Area classification ("Suburban"): derived from USDA ERS Rural-Urban Commuting Area (RUCA) codes, 2010 revision (based on 2010 Census and ACS commuting data). RUCA is a commuting-pattern classification only. It does not measure — and should not be read as describing — schools, jobs, industries, traffic, amenities, safety, or lifestyle. It can be counterintuitive for small, island, or special-use ZCTAs.
- Home value trend: Zillow Home Value Index (ZHVI), smoothed, seasonally adjusted — all homes. ZHVI is a market price index and is reported separately from the ACS survey-based median home value above; the two measure different things and are never blended on this site. Latest ZHVI reporting month shown in the trend module. © Zillow. Data provided via Zillow Research; subject to Zillow's terms of use.
